Product Selection

It is essential to weigh all the options prior to buying a scooter. You should consider the comfort and ease of riding and if it's capable of being easy for you to control and drive, and if it has the appropriate safety features to ensure your safety. You must also think about the terrain you plan to use it, because this will affect the performance of the vehicle.

The majority of scooters come in three or four wheel designs and you'll have to decide which one is the best fit for your requirements. Three wheel scooters are lighter and are usually designed for indoor use, while four wheel scooters are more durable and can handle outdoor usage.

You must also think about the maximum weight of the unit because this could affect its durability and the distance it travels with an fully charged battery. You should also look at the radius of your turn as it can affect how easy you will be to maneuver the scooter. Also, you should consider the accessories that are included with the unit. For example, a vehicle ramp or lift could make it easier to transport and store your scooter.

Finally, you will want to consider the resellability of the scooter, as this can be a significant factor for certain people. Created for those with a mobility issues scooters have helped millions of people regain their independence. The first scooter was developed in 1968 in Bridgeport, Michigan by a plumber named Allan R Thieme. The device is powered by a battery and comes with either three or four wheels. It also has a padded seat and back. It's typically used by individuals who can no longer walk or use a walker or cane. Other users include those on an oxygen supplement for cardiovascular or respiratory conditions, as well as those suffering from severe arthritis or other physical impairments.

Scooters are priced differently based on the type. Certain types are lighter and smaller than others, making them easier to transport and assemble. Others have a larger turning radius, which makes it easier to maneuver them in tight corners and hallways. Some models come with LED lights, suspension, and flat-free tires.

A new mobility scooter may cost between $700 and $6,000. If you don't currently have the funds, you might be able locate a second-hand model that is cheaper. These are available on sites such as Craigslist and eBay as well as at local medical supply stores and mobility scooter dealerships.

Another alternative is to use credit cards. Some companies offer special cards that let you buy a specific item without needing to pay immediately. Some companies let you pick the model and accessories that best suit your needs. They then charge you monthly payments until the balance is cleared. You may also be able make use of a credit card you already have or apply for a credit line from an institution.

Scooters are suitable for many different terrains. The three and four wheel models feature a wide base that offers stability on rough surfaces. They also have tires that are large that can climb most grades. Additionally, some scooters can travel for long distances on one battery charge.

Another advantage of a scooter for sale is that it is able to be easily altered to meet the individual's requirements. For example, if the scooter is required to be a little larger or shorter, it can be done very quickly and cost-effectively. This is a huge benefit for those who use an electric scooter regularly.

It is also important to consider whether a scooter has enough storage space for individual's personal belongings. Some scooters come with frontal lug-boxes which can hold bags or other accessories. Some scooters have storage under the seat or on the tiller.

Disadvantages

A scooter is an excellent solution for people who are unable to get around on their own. However, it comes with some disadvantages. Scooters don't have the size of a car and could make it difficult to get around in a car in the absence of a vehicle lift. They aren't as mobile as other mobility devices such as rollators or walkers which can easily be fitted into trunks or on public transport vehicles.

Scooters require regular maintenance. This includes replacing the tires, batteries, and alignment of the steering or suspension. The costs for these can be expensive.

Another drawback is that older adults can become dependent on their scooters that they don't exercise enough, which can lead to weight gain. This can be remediated by a balanced mix of scootering and walking as recommended by an occupational therapist.
